Drafting the Broncos D: When to Pounce
When it comes to drafting the Denver Broncos defense, timing is everything. In most fantasy leagues, defenses are drafted in the later rounds, often in the double-digit rounds. This means you can wait until the end of your draft to snag a top-tier defense like the Broncos.
However, keep an eye on how your league mates are drafting. If several teams have already taken defenses, you might need to pull the trigger a bit earlier. Just remember, it's always better to wait and grab a stud defense late than reach for one in the middle rounds.
